CRUX-ARM :
Home
Home
::
Documentation
::
Download
::
Development
::
Community
::
Ports
::
Packages
::
Bugs
::
Links
::
About
::
Donors
development
/
devtools.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
|
inline
| side by side (parent:
9fa59d5
)
Added more verbose to makeRootfs script and cleanup
author
Jose V Beneyto
<sepen@crux.nu>
Thu, 1 Nov 2012 18:22:06 +0000
(18:22 +0000)
committer
Jose V Beneyto
<sepen@crux.nu>
Thu, 1 Nov 2012 18:22:06 +0000
(18:22 +0000)
makeRootfs.sh
patch
|
blob
|
blame
|
history
diff --git
a/makeRootfs.sh
b/makeRootfs.sh
index eb062e7895488a093dbeac6a23e9c7155e6c2550..3a4054042a26860727073792aba9a7586c8a2e74 100755
(executable)
--- a/
makeRootfs.sh
+++ b/
makeRootfs.sh
@@
-58,25
+58,26
@@
PKGDIR="$PWD_DIR/pkg"
checkCommands
checkVars $@
checkCommands
checkVars $@
-# create the database stuff for pkgutils
+echo "+ Initializating pkgutils database..."
sudo install -d -m 0755 $TMPDIR/var/lib/pkg
sudo touch $TMPDIR/var/lib/pkg/db
sudo chmod 0444 $TMPDIR/var/lib/pkg/db
sudo install -d -m 0755 $TMPDIR/var/lib/pkg
sudo touch $TMPDIR/var/lib/pkg/db
sudo chmod 0444 $TMPDIR/var/lib/pkg/db
-# install all packages
pkgnum=0
pkgnum=0
-echo "
Please wait for result
s..."
+echo "
+ Installing package
s..."
for pkg in $PACKAGES; do
sudo pkgadd -r $TMPDIR $pkg || msgError "failed to install $pkg"
let pkgnum=$pkgnum+1
for pkg in $PACKAGES; do
sudo pkgadd -r $TMPDIR $pkg || msgError "failed to install $pkg"
let pkgnum=$pkgnum+1
+ printf "%-3s - %s\n" $pkgnum $(basename $pkg)
done
done
-# create the tarball and the md5sum
+echo "+ Creating the tarball. Please be patient..."
cd $TMPDIR && sudo tar cJf $RELEASE_DIR/$RELEASE_NAME.tar.xz * && cd -
cd $TMPDIR && sudo tar cJf $RELEASE_DIR/$RELEASE_NAME.tar.xz * && cd -
+
+echo "+ Creating the md5sum..."
cd $RELEASE_DIR && md5sum $RELEASE_NAME.tar.xz > $RELEASE_NAME.tar.xz.md5 && cd -
cd $RELEASE_DIR && md5sum $RELEASE_NAME.tar.xz > $RELEASE_NAME.tar.xz.md5 && cd -
-echo "- Installed $pkgnum packages"
-echo "- Finished $RELEASE_DIR/$RELEASE_NAME.tar.xz"
+echo "+ Finished $RELEASE_DIR/$RELEASE_NAME.tar.xz ($pkgnum packages)"
sudo rm -rf $TMPDIR
sudo rm -rf $TMPDIR